To begin, check that the Type of wave is Transverse, Amplitude is 20.0 cm, Frequency is 0.75 Hz, Tension is 3.0 N, and Density is 1.0 kg/m.To calculate density, divide the mass by volume: D = m/V. If mass is measured in grams and volume in cubic centimeters, the unit of density is grams per cubic centimeter (g/cm3). With a scale to measure mass, a graduated cylinder to measure volume, and a large beaker of liquid to observe flotation, the relationship between mass, volume, density, and flotation can be investigated. The density of the liquid in the beaker can be adjusted, and a variety of objects ...Solar System Explorer.
